  1. warpath

    • IPA[ˈwɔːpɑːθ]

    英式

    • n.
      a hostile or confrontational course of action;a route taken by North American Indians heading towards a battle with an enemy
    • noun: warpath

    • 釋義
    • 相關詞
    • 片語

    名詞

    • 1. a hostile or confrontational course of action he has has escalated his warpath against his perceived enemies
    • 2. historical a route taken by North American Indians heading towards a battle with an enemy their warpath has reached the shores of the Pacific
